Abstract
Interaction between solitons and a sandy bed in shallow water is investigated. In our experiments, solitons are generated on the background of a harmonic wave, in a wave flume used in resonant mode. It is found that the sand ripples formed by the solitons propagation induce a significant decrease of solitons amplitude and of the phase shift between the soliton and the harmonic wave. However, the amplitude of the harmonic wave is approximately constant. The possible physical processes of such behaviour for the soliton amplitude and for the harmonic wave amplitude are discussed.
